@KathyPet- it's about Zero for me also. 

 

During the day, my husband pretty much has custody of the living room tv. I could certainly change the channel if something interested me or go to another room, but I usually don't bother. 

 

I used to love to watch QVC. I'd specifically tune in for the 50 in 50 shows. I loved Silver Style on Sunday mornings, both the one hour and four hour shows. I watched them religiously.  Made a point of it. 

 

Thanksgiving weekend, I'd watch for hours, as I wrapped gifts. 

 

What really has kind of ruined watching QVC for me is the repetitive products and the overly lengthy presentations on all products. 

 

Weekends are the worst, especially Sunday's.  The TSV's are usually the same things over and over (Vitamix, Bed, computer, recliner, my pillow, Kitchen Aid mixer). And then they have hour long shows dedicated just to one product. So say I'm not interested in a pillow, then they've lost me for several hours that day. Not even going to tune in. 

 

And I don't understand why the presentations have to be so long. Really.....it's a set of plastic bowls with lids. Run through the sizes, show me the colors and move on. 

 

Finally, if I'm going to watch, Sunday nights at 8:00 or 9:00 are really good for me and, more often than not, if I tune in then, it's a full hour dedicated to the TSV.  I quickly change the channel and they've lost me again. 

 

I wish they'd have more variety and not just show the same brands over and over (Dooney, VIonic, etc). 

 

I don't understand why they continue to stick to their merchandise and program models. They're getting stale. 

 

They could offer such great loyalty programs- yearly shipping fee like Amazon, $$ off if you reach a certain threshold in fashion purchases or whatever. Reward certificates after you've spent a certain amount (like Talbots does). Offering 5 or 6 easy pays and calling that a great deal, leaves me absolutely cold. 

 

Finally, I would LOVE to watch more QVC. I like watching the hosts and I certainly love the message boards. But they need some serious changes.
